Лабораторна робота №2 ER діаграми
Aggregazione dei criteri
Aperto: lunedì, 26 gennaio 2026, 00:01
1. Визначення сутностей (Entities)
Сутності — це об'єкти реального світу, про які потрібно зберігати дані. На діаграмі вони позначаються прямокутниками.
- Приклад: Клієнт, Замовлення, Товар.
2. Визначення атрибутів (Attributes)
Атрибути — це характеристики сутностей. Вони позначаються овалами, з'єднаними з відповідною сутністю.
- Ключовий атрибут (Первинний ключ): Унікальний ідентифікатор (наприклад,
ID_клієнта). Підкреслюється лінією. - Приклад для сутності Клієнт: Прізвище, Ім'я, Електронна пошта.
3. Визначення зв'язків (Relationships)
Зв'язки описують, як сутності взаємодіють між собою. Позначаються ромбами.
- Приклад: Клієнт робить Замовлення.
4. Встановлення кардинальності (Cardinality)
Визначає кількісні співвідношення між сутностями:
- 1:1 (один до одного): Наприклад, Керівник керує одним Відділом.
- 1:N (один до багатьох): Один Клієнт може зробити багато Замовлень.
- M:N (багато до багатьох): Багато Студентів записуються на багато Курсів. (На етапі логічного проектування такі зв'язки зазвичай розбиваються через проміжну таблицю).

- 26 gennaio 2026, 15:47